半番鸭NMB基因克隆、生物信息学和组织表达分析

摘要: 【目的】本研究旨在克隆半番鸭神经介素B (NMB)基因并对其进行序列分析,检测NMB基因在半番鸭不同组织中的表达情况。【方法】根据NCBI数据库中鸭NMB基因的预测序列(登录号:XM_027466185.2)设计引物,通过PCR扩增获得半番鸭NMB基因片段,克隆后测序获得NMB基因序列;利用生物信息学分析软件对半番鸭NMB核苷酸和氨基酸序列进行分析,并构建遗传进化树;通过实时荧光定量PCR检测NMB基因mRNA在半番鸭体内多个组织中的表达情况。【结果】本试验克隆获得了半番鸭NMB基因,其CDS序列长度为387 bp,编码128个氨基酸,包括14个氨基酸(GNLWATGHFMGKKS)的蛙皮素保守结构域,与鸡、小鼠、猪、牛和人的NMB的保守结构域完全相同。相似性比对发现,半番鸭与鸡NMB基因核苷酸和氨基酸序列的相似性较高,分别为87.9%和89.8%,与其他动物的相似性较低;半番鸭NMB在进化上与鸡亲缘关系较接近,与牛、马、猪、犬等家畜较远。生物信息学分析结果表明,半番鸭NMB蛋白属于亲水性蛋白,其N-端22个氨基酸为信号肽,二级结构和三级结构中α-螺旋、延伸链、β-转角和无规则卷曲分别占53.91%、14.06%、7.03%和25.00%,半番鸭NMB蛋白主要与NMBR和GRPR蛋白结合发挥作用。实时荧光定量PCR结果显示,NMB基因mRNA在半番鸭中枢和外周多个组织器官中均有表达;以空肠为对照,NMB基因在中枢的小脑、大脑和视叶表达量相对较高(P<0.01),在外周的气管、肺脏、松果体、甲状腺、肾脏和尾脂腺表达量相对较高(P<0.01)。另外,NMB基因mRNA在不同性别半番鸭体内的表达趋势基本一致,但在在小脑和胰腺等组织中母鸭比公鸭NMB基因mRNA的表达量相对较高(P<0.01),但在松果体和肾脏等组织中则相反(P<0.01;P<0.05)。【结论】半番鸭NMB蛋白具有蛙皮素的保守结构域,与鸡的亲缘关系最近、蛋白相似性高,属于亲水性蛋白,有信号肽。NMB基因在半番鸭多个中枢(小脑、大脑和视叶)和外周(松果体、肾脏、尾脂腺、甲状腺和气管等)组织器官中高表达。以上结果可为进一步研究半番鸭NMB基因的功能提供参考。

关键词: 半番鸭; NMB基因; 克隆; 表达; 生物信息学

Abstract: 【Objective】 The purpose of this study was to clone and sequence the neuromedin B (NMB) gene from Mulard duck,and to detect the expression of NMB gene in Mulard duck.【Method】 According to the predicted NMB gene sequence of duck in the NCBI database (accession No.:XM_027466185.2),primers were designed to amplify NMB gene fragment in Mulard duck by PCR amplification,and the NMB gene sequence was obtained by cloning and sequencing.The nucleotide and amino acid sequences of NMB in Mulard duck were analyzed using bioinformation analysis software,and the phylogenetic tree was constructed.Real-time quantitative PCR was used to detect the expression of NMB gene mRNA in multiple tissues of Mulard duck.【Result】 In this study,NMB gene of Mulard duck was cloned with 387 bp CDS sequence and encoding 121 amino acids,including 14 amino acids (GNLWATGHFMGKKS) of the conserved domain of bombesin,which was identical to that in NMB of Gallus gallusMus musculusSus crofaBos taurus and Homo sapiens.The similarity analysis showed that the similarity of nucleotide and amino acid sequences of NMB between Mulard duck and Gallus gallus were 87.9% and 89.8%,respectively,and the similarity with other animals were lower.In addition,NMB of Mulard duck was evolutionarily close to Gallus gallus,and far from domestic animals such as Bos taurus, Equus caballus,Sus crofa and Canis lupus familiaris.The results of bioinformatics analysis showed that NMB protein of Mulard duck was a hydrophilic protein,and its N-terminal 22 amino acids were signal peptides.In the secondary and tertiary structures,the proportion of alpha helix,extended chain,beta turn and random coil were 53.91%,14.06%,7.03% and 25.00%,respectively.The NMB protein of Mulard duck mainly binded to NMBR and GRPR proteins.Real-time quantitative PCR results showed that NMB gene mRNA was expressed in the central and peripheral tissues and organs of Mulard duck.Compared with the jejunum,the expression levels of NMB gene were relatively high in the central cerebellum,brain and optic lobe (P<0.01),and relatively high in the peripheral trachea,lung,pineal gland,thyroid,kidney and uropygial gland (P<0.01).In addition,the expression trend of NMB gene mRNA in Mulard duck of different genders was basically the same,but there were different expression in female and male ducks in individual tissues.The expression of NMB gene mRNA in female duck was relatively higher than that in male duck in cerebellum and pancreas (P<0.01),but the opposite was true in pineal gland and kidney (P<0.01 or P<0.05).【Conclusion】 NMB protein in Mulard duck had the conserved domain of bombesin.The genetic relationship was the closest between Mulard duck and Gallus gallus,and the protein similarity was high.NMB protein was hydrophilic protein and had signal peptide.NMB gene was highly expressed in the central (cerebellum,brain and optic lobe) and peripheral (pineal gland,kidney,uropygial gland,thyroid gland and trachea,etc.) tissues and organs of Mulard duck.The results could provide reference for further study on the function of NMB gene in Mulard duck.

Key words: Mulard duck; NMB gene; cloning; expression; bioinformatics
